import atexit
import datetime
from apscheduler.schedulers.background import BackgroundScheduler
from fastapi import FastAPI
import utils
import pandas as pd
import uvicorn
from classes import Productivity, ProductivityData, Last24hProductivityData, Throughput
# Global variables (saves time on loading data)
state_vars = None
reload_timestamp = datetime.datetime.now().strftime('%D %T')
data_all = None
data_24h = None
app = FastAPI()
def load_data():
"""
Reload the state variables
"""
global data_all, data_24h, reload_timestamp
utils.fetch_new_runs()
data_all = utils.preload_data()
data_24h = data_all[(pd.Timestamp.now() - data_all['updated_at'].apply(lambda x: pd.Timestamp(x)) < pd.Timedelta('1 days'))]
reload_timestamp = datetime.datetime.now().strftime('%D %T')
print(f'Reloaded data at {reload_timestamp}')
def start_scheduler():
scheduler = BackgroundScheduler()
scheduler.add_job(func=load_data, trigger="interval", seconds=60*30)
scheduler.start()
# Shut down the scheduler when exiting the app
atexit.register(lambda: scheduler.shutdown())
@app.get("/")
def home():
return "Welcome to the Bittensor Protein Folding Leaderboard API!"
@app.get("/updated")
def updated():
return reload_timestamp
@app.get("/productivity", response_model=Productivity)
def productivity_metrics():
"""
Get the productivity metrics
"""
# Unpack the metrics using the correct keys
result = utils.get_productivity(df_all=data_all, df_24h=data_24h)
all_time = ProductivityData(**result['all_time'])
last_24h = Last24hProductivityData(**result['last_24h'])
return {"all_time": all_time, "last_24h": last_24h}
@app.get("/throughput", response_model=Throughput)
def throughput_metrics():
"""
Get the throughput metrics
"""
return utils.get_data_transferred(data_all, data_24h)
if __name__ == '__main__':
load_data()
start_scheduler()
uvicorn.run(app, host='0.0.0.0', port=5001)
# to test locally
# curl -X GET http://0.0.0.0:5001/data
